Why can plastic and cans be recycled in the same bin?

0

Plastic and cans are sorted on our material sorting line every day from 8:30-12:30. Separation of these materials, especially plastics, can be complicated, so we do the hard work for you! We sort our mixed plastics and cans into the following categories: aluminum cans, steel cans, frosted #2 plastic bottles (milk jugs), colored #2 plastic bottles (detergent-type), bottle-shaped #1 plastic, and non-bottle shaped plastics #1-#7. By sorting these materials ourselves, we can ensure the highest quality material with little to no contamination.
